Today’s memoir spotlight features a deep-dive into one author’s relationship to reading through the works of Jane Austen + a provocative telling of one woman’s rape and recovery.

AUSTEN YEARS: A Memoir in Five Novels by Rachel Cohen

“The deep knowledge of and respect for Austen’s novels will equally impress Austenites and readers less versed in her works, and all will appreciate the information found in Cohen’s notes and bibliography. As readers absorb these pages, personal notes will be made and quotes shared.”–Booklist, starred review

IS RAPE A CRIME?: A Memoir, an Investigation, and a Manifesto by Michelle Bowdler

“Exhaustive research adds veracity to Bowdler’s powerful account of rape’s devastating aftermath. This is a brilliant study of how society views rape…The argument that fuels social justice advocate Bowdler’s provocative debut lies in its title: American society doesn’t regard rape seriously, as evinced by its few investigations, scant prosecutions, and minuscule conviction rates.”–Publishers Weekly, starred review
